Dobova (pronounced [ˈdoːbɔʋa]) is a settlement in the Municipality of Brežice in eastern Slovenia, close to the border with Croatia.
It is now included with the rest of the municipality in the Lower Sava Statistical Region.
[2] The local parish church is dedicated to the Holy Name of Mary and belongs to the Roman Catholic Diocese of Celje.
It is a Neo-romanesque building with a triple nave, built on the site of two older churches in 1865.
